Education / A Review Of The CBT UTME In Nigeria By A Concerned Citizen. by knaa: 12:15pm On Apr 02, 2015
Good afternoon.

I am a concerned Nigerian citizen who has some observations to make.

firstly I want to commend this board for the advancements made so far in our educational sector.
However I have some issues with the newly developed CBT system introduced.
Inasmuch as we as Nigerians want to promote a technologically driven society I think its too premature for us to impose such system on the teeming Nigerian teenagers who have little or no knowledge about computer based tests.
many public schools in Nigeria today are yet to provide their students with the basic knowledge of computers so asking graduates of such schools to write exams with computers that they are not used to is an exercise in futility as this will drastically hinder their excellence. As a medical doctor, I am a product of these public schools and I was not computer literate till I became an undergraduate and I know for certain that this is still the case of many schools in Nigeria. therefore asking this students to undertake a compulsory CBT will automatically deprive them of university education.

furthermore these poor students are further exploited by being asked to pay extra sums for CBT training. most parents don't have enough money for this and I don't think as a govt agency its your aim to deprive intelligent and hardworking students of their education based on the fact that they are poor and didn't attend private schools that have computers and thus are unable to compete with their peers. this is a failure of the Nigerian state and these poor students shouldn't be at the receiving end.

Also, CBT exams does not provide a level playing ground for examinations as students sitting for the same course on different days answer different questions but are expected to pass the same cut offs marks and gain admission into the same school. its only rational that everyone should be subjected to the same level playing ground.

in more advanced climes CBT was only introduced when every one was fully equipped with knowledge of it and it was readily available. today students have to leave their homes as early as 4:30 in order to make it to the CBT centre on time. most of them end up as victims of rape and robbery (many stories of this abound ).

THE FACT IS THAT THE NIGERIAN STATE IS NOT READY FOR THE CBT UTME EXAMS THAT HAS MILLIONS OF APPLICANTS EVERY YEAR.

please as a concerned citizen I think JAMB should review this process with a view to striking it out and reverting to the old method of writing exams which has produced a lot of brains in Nigeria today.
